On Sat, Jun 16, 2001 at 01:11:58AM +0200, Oskar Sandberg wrote: > I will experiment with variations on the caching, but removing it is not > what we want.
I think that the first thing we should try is caching with a probability in proportion to the distance from the datasource (ie. as the DataReply moves back through the request chain the data is cached with a decreasing probability). Oskar has already proposed a way to do this. Ian. -------------- next part -------------- A non-text attachment was scrubbed...
